I picked up my Duke this weekend in Tuscon and drove back to Cali with it. Due to poor weather, I only put about 40 miles on it. That being said here are my initial impressions:

Pros:
Wicked fun
Very flickable
Good power
Great brakes
Excellent suspension
High quality parts all the way around


Cons:
It's not a Ducati - it does not have the organic beauty that the Monster has (pre-redesign). For that reason I miss the timeless ascetics of the monster. It also does not have the soul of a Ducati.
Too quiet with stock pipe
Has a little buzzieness to it
Hard seat

Verdict so far:
It's a great bike, I wish Ducati made something similar. I'm going to have lots of fun with this.
